Subject: Clarity on description of anchorref - section 2.1.2.2.3 DITA map elements

 

While I know this is not new information, the description of anchorref can be easily misconstrued. To me, a map fragment brings to mind a portion of a map but it’s unclear to me how that portion is delineated. Will the entire navigation after the anchorref be brought into the target map or is it that the anchorref must be a child of another element (topicgroup, topicset, or topicref) so the boundary is clearly delineated?
